BrewHound Dog Park + Bar is a top-rated dog park in Neptune Beach, Florida, combining a spacious fenced-in area for off-leash canine fun with a welcoming bar serving craft beer, wine, coffee, and snacks. This unique destination is veteran- and women-owned, designed to foster community among dog lovers. The park features a large artificial turf play area, splash pads, water tubs, and fun obstacles for dogs of all sizes, while their attentive staff, known as “ruffarees,” ensure safe play. Shaded seating, picnic tables, and umbrellas make it comfortable for humans, and there is a covered patio for ordering drinks right from the play yard!

Families will enjoy amenities like a playground for kids, free parking, public restrooms, and wheelchair accessibility. BrewHound hosts frequent community events, including holiday celebrations, movie nights, and pet adoption days, making it an active and inclusive hub for the Neptune Beach area. The park is known for its cleanliness, diligent staff, and a welcoming atmosphere for people and pups from all walks of life.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Are dogs allowed off-leash at this park? Yes, dogs are allowed off-leash in the fenced play area.
  • Is there a fenced area for dogs? Yes, the park has a secure, fenced area for dogs.
  • Are vaccinations required for dogs? Yes, all dogs must be up to date on rabies, bordatella, and distemper vaccinations.
  • Are there water fountains or bowls for dogs? Yes, there are water tubs and splash pads available for dogs.
  • Is there shade or shelter available? Yes, there are shaded areas, umbrellas, a covered patio, and seating for owners.
  • Are there benches or seating areas for owners? Yes, there are plenty of tables, chairs, and shaded seating options.
  • Is there a playground or activities for kids nearby? Yes, there’s a playground for small children within the facility.
  • Are restrooms available for owners? Yes, public restrooms and gender-neutral facilities are available.
  • Is the park wheelchair accessible? Yes, the entrance and parking lot are wheelchair accessible.
  • Is there a fee or membership required to enter? Yes, BrewHound operates as a membership-based dog park (see their website for details).
  • Where is the best place to park? There is a free parking lot and free street parking available, though it can be busy during peak times.
  • Are there staff or rangers present at the park? Yes, staff known as “Rufferees” actively supervise the dog play areas.
  • Are there any special events or classes offered? Yes, the park hosts regular social events, movie nights, holiday celebrations, and adoption events.
  • Is the park regularly cleaned and maintained? Yes, reviews praise the cleanliness and upkeep of the park and facilities.
  • How busy does the park get on weekends? The park is popular and can get busy, especially on weekends; it’s noted that even when crowded, it feels spacious.
